#0d4b84 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0d4b84 is composed of 5.1% red, 29.4%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.2% cyan, 43.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 208.7 degrees, a saturation of 82.1% and a lightness of 28.4%. #0d4b84 color hex could be obtained by blending #1a96ff with #000009.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#0d4b84 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0d4b84 has RGB values of R:13, G:75,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 871300.

Shades and Tints of #0d4b84
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010407 is the darkest color, while #f4f9fe is the lightest one.
